Image Announces Second Printing for JUPITER’S LEGACY #1

Image Comics has announced a second printing for Jupiter’s Legacy #1 by Mark Millar and Frank Quitely. Official Press Release JUPITER’S LEGACY #1, the first issue of the Image Comics series that marks the return, after ten years, of Mark Millar and Frank Quitely as a creative team, has sold out.
